: How can I find out what kind of liens are on a property besides paying for one threw a title company. I live in Orlando, Florida. I have gone to my (County online appraisers site) and I don't know if I can get all liens including junior liens online. Do I have to go down to the County courthouse to do this.Also if I do have to go down to the courthouse what erea would I go to.The reason for me asking is that I am waisting alot of time going to these pre-forclosure properties to find out there %90-%110 financed. I would rather have better idea of how much they owe before I waste my time with cold calling. Any advice would be appreciated.

=•=•=•=•=•=•=•=•=•=•=•=

Todd,

You need to go to your county recorder’s office—the place where they keep record of who owns real property in your county and all the liens that are against each parcel.

Perhaps it’s a courthouse in your area of the country, but here in CA the public archive of real property records is called the County Recorder’s Office. And I agree with you that it’s nuts to go out and waste valuable time visiting people in foreclosure without knowing beforehand if they have enough net equity to make your involvement worthwhile.
